The Before-and-After Formula

No format performs better for contractors than the before-and-after reveal. Film the problem (the sagging gutter, the dated kitchen, the failed HVAC unit), do the job, film the result. Add a simple title card and some text. Post it on Facebook, Instagram, and YouTube Shorts. This format consistently gets shared by the people you just helped — free word-of-mouth to their entire network of homeowners in your service area.

Short-Form Video Platforms That Matter for Contractors

Facebook & Instagram Reels — Your highest-value platforms because your target demographic (homeowners aged 35-65) spends more time here than anywhere else. Reels get pushed to non-followers, giving you organic reach beyond your existing audience. YouTube Shorts — YouTube is the second-largest search engine in the world. A video titled “Roof Replacement in Sterling Heights, MI — Before and After” can rank in search results and drive local leads indefinitely. TikTok — Younger homeowners and renters are here. Lower ROI for contractors targeting established homeowners, but worth a presence if your content is already created for the other platforms.

5 Video Ideas You Can Film This Week

1. The job walkthrough — Film yourself walking through a project mid-completion, narrating what you’re doing and why. Positions you as the expert. 2. The FAQ video — Answer the question you get asked most often. “How much does a new roof cost in Michigan?” is searched constantly — a 90-second answer video can rank for it. 3. The testimonial — Ask a happy client if you can film them saying a few words at job completion. Authentic, unscripted, and more believable than any ad. 4. The time-lapse — Set your phone up on a tripod and capture the full project in 60 seconds. Satisfying to watch, shareable, and shows the scope of your work. 5. The tip video — Share one maintenance tip homeowners can use right now. This gets saved and shared, building your authority as the go-to expert in your trade.

Using Video in Paid Ads

Video ads on Facebook and Instagram consistently outperform static image ads for contractors at a lower cost per lead. A 15–30 second before-and-after clip running as a Facebook ad in your service area is one of the most cost-effective lead gen tools available. The video you filmed for organic content becomes the creative for your paid campaigns — zero extra production cost.

Repurposing: Film Once, Post Everywhere

One 60-second job site video can become: a Facebook Reel, an Instagram Reel, a YouTube Short, a clip embedded on your website’s portfolio page, a Facebook ad, and a follow-up email to old leads showing recent work. One piece of content, seven placements. That’s how small teams compete with big marketing budgets.
